WHAT DOES MANCHESTER WEB DESIGN MEAN?

What Does manchester web design Mean?

A solid on the internet presence is crucial for firms in Manchester to prosper while in the digital age. Our qualified Internet design and electronic advertising and marketing methods may help elevate your brand name visibility, bring in far more experienced qualified prospects, and increase conversions.“Blue Whale have accomplished me very pleas

read more